Javascript基础教程之if条件语句


Posted in Javascript onJanuary 18, 2015

if 是常用语法之一,其格式如下

if(coditon) statement1 (else statement2)

其中,coditon可以是任何表达式,甚至不比是真正的布尔值,因为JavaScript会将其自动转化为布尔值。

如果条件执行结果为true,则执行statement1,如果条件为false,则执行结果statment2,(如果statement2存在,则else不是必须的)

每个条件语句可以是单行代码,也可以是代码块。以下是简单的举例

    var iNumber = Number(prompt("请输入一个5到100之间的数字"));

    if (isNaN(iNumber))

     document.write("您请确定您输入的数字。");

    else if(iNumber > 100 || iNumber < 5 )

    document.write("您输入的值不在范围内");

    else

    document.write("您输入的值是" + iNumber);
Javascript 相关文章推荐
js获取div高度的代码
Aug 09 Javascript
js局部刷新页面时间具体实现
Jul 04 Javascript
Javascript中的delete操作符详细介绍
Jun 06 Javascript
浅谈JavaScript函数节流
Dec 09 Javascript
IE浏览器下PNG相关功能
Jul 05 Javascript
详解如何提高 webpack 构建 Vue 项目的速度
Jul 03 Javascript
JavaScript使用atan2来绘制箭头和曲线的实例
Sep 14 Javascript
vuejs实现递归树型菜单组件
Jan 13 Javascript
Angular6 写一个简单的Select组件示例
Aug 20 Javascript
jQuery实现带3D切割效果的轮播图功能示例【附源码下载】
Apr 04 jQuery
js防抖函数和节流函数使用场景和实现区别示例分析
Apr 11 Javascript
vue-cil之axios的二次封装与proxy反向代理使用说明
Apr 07 Vue.js
Javascript基础教程之比较操作符
Jan 18 #Javascript
Javascript基础教程之关键字和保留字汇总
Jan 18 #Javascript
Javascript基础教程之数组 array
Jan 18 #Javascript
Javascript基础教程之数据类型转换
Jan 18 #Javascript
Javascript基础教程之数据类型 (布尔型 Boolean)
Jan 18 #Javascript
Javascript基础教程之数据类型 (数值 Number)
Jan 18 #Javascript
Javascript基础教程之数据类型 (字符串 String)
Jan 18 #Javascript
You might like
用PHP编程开发“虚拟域名”系统
2006/10/09 PHP
php数组的概述及分类与声明代码演示
2013/02/26 PHP
浅析PHP substr,mb_substr以及mb_strcut的区别和用法
2013/06/21 PHP
php利用curl抓取新浪微博内容示例
2014/04/27 PHP
Zend Framework教程之路由功能Zend_Controller_Router详解
2016/03/07 PHP
thinkPHP简单调用函数与类库的方法
2017/03/15 PHP
PHP实现计算器小功能
2020/08/28 PHP
拖动一个HTML元素
2006/12/22 Javascript
javascript删除字符串最后一个字符
2014/01/14 Javascript
jquery解析JSON数据示例代码
2014/03/17 Javascript
js简单实现Select互换数据的方法
2015/08/17 Javascript
基于JS实现横线提示输入验证码随验证码输入消失(js验证码的实现)
2016/10/27 Javascript
jQuery实现的分页功能示例
2017/01/22 Javascript
requireJS模块化实现返回顶部功能的方法详解
2017/10/16 Javascript
vue中实现滚动加载更多的示例
2017/11/08 Javascript
Angular异步变同步处理方法
2018/08/13 Javascript
vue2.0 中使用transition实现动画效果使用心得
2018/08/13 Javascript
jquery实现的简单轮播图功能【适合新手】
2018/08/17 jQuery
vue模块拖拽实现示例代码
2019/03/09 Javascript
详解如何实现Element树形控件Tree在懒加载模式下的动态更新
2019/04/25 Javascript
antd vue 刷新保留当前页面路由,保留选中菜单,保留menu选中操作
2020/08/06 Javascript
[47:22]Mineski vs Winstrike 2018国际邀请赛小组赛BO2 第二场 8.16
2018/08/17 DOTA
[01:14]英雄,所敬略同——2018完美盛典宣传视频4K
2018/12/05 DOTA
Python多线程、异步+多进程爬虫实现代码
2016/02/17 Python
python机器学习之决策树分类详解
2017/12/20 Python
Python爬虫包BeautifulSoup实例(三)
2018/06/17 Python
Django 连接sql server数据库的方法
2018/06/30 Python
对Python中一维向量和一维向量转置相乘的方法详解
2019/08/26 Python
在python中做正态性检验示例
2019/12/09 Python
Python模块相关知识点小结
2020/03/09 Python
python海龟绘图之画国旗实例代码
2020/11/11 Python
matplotlib实现数据实时刷新的示例代码
2021/01/05 Python
五年级学生评语大全
2014/12/26 职场文书
Python 用户输入和while循环的操作
2021/05/23 Python
python中%格式表达式实例用法
2021/06/18 Python
python机器学习Github已达8.9Kstars模型解释器LIME
2021/11/23 Python